The National Civil Aviation Agency (Anac) identified nonconformities in the aircraft survey, which, despite this, was released to fly. A statement was sent to the professional responsible for aircraft certification, highlighting three main problems: divergence between the survey report and the airplane data system, absence of windshield wiper and lack of authorization to change in propeller defrost system system . Anac stipulated a five -day deadline for the official to submit an answer, but stressed that the aircraft had a valid certificate, allowing its operation.
Investigations on the accident are underway, conducted by the Center for Investigation and Prevention of Aeronautical Accidents (Cenipa) and the São Paulo Civil Police. The crash of the plane on a busy avenue in the west of the city, last Friday (7), raises questions about a possible mechanical failure in the engine.
